Transaction 996870921cc752271662c02f431236573079f75e684adb9c8497de9de0b6f3aa
1 Input
1 Output
-
996870921cc752271662c02f431236573079f75e684adb9c8497de9de0b6f3aa:0
- value
- 566568
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 934b67bbf7324d49400c50d92f036303aec4fd69 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ERpfSp8FQN9SEkQy7KiChpJiWmLqd7mD9